Amino acids are the building blocks of protein, which the body needs to grow and maintain muscle mass. They can be broken down into three categories: Essential amino acids, non-essential amino acids, and conditional amino acids.
Essential amino acids can only be obtained through food or supplements — your body cannot produce them on its own.
Non-essential amino acids are available in food and can be produced by the body.
Conditional amino acids are those your body only needs at certain times, such as when you’re ill or during periods of intense training.
There are twenty different amino acids, nine of which are essential (i.e., the body cannot make by itself). These are leucine, histidine, lysine, tryptophan, valine, isoleucine, methionine, phenylalanine and threonine.
